Eric Green steals a pass and is gone for an easy layup on the other end. Other guys and even Austin at other times say "oh well, next play" and let him go. Not this time. Austin follows Green, times his jump perfectly, completely alters the layup, without fouling, and is still in position to get the rebound of the miss. That's a Kyle/Jon/Shane play.
